The Tantraloka of Abhinava Gupta: With Commentary by Rajanaka Jayaratha: (In 8 Volumes)

Tantraloka is the masterwork of Abhinavagupta, who was in turn the most revered Kashmir Shaivism master. On account of its size and scope it is a veritable encyclopedia of non-dual Shaivism, a treasure text containing the synthesis of the monistic agamas and all the schools of Kashmir Shaivism. The work contains both ritualistic and philosophic aspects. Abhinavagupta a Kashmir Saivite guru (ca 950-1015), scholar and adept in the lineage of Vasugupta. Among his philosophical writings, Pratyabhijna Vimarshini and Tantraloka are an important basis of Kashmir Saivism. Also an influential theoretician of poetics, dance, drama and classical music, he is said to have disappeared into a cave near Mangam along with 1,200 disciples.
